The Ultimate Wrestling Alliance was formed in Sydney in mid 2002 by a conglomerate of elite Australian wrestlers and former IWA and AWF President, Ed Lock. On 7 September 2002, the UWA invaded Victoria's PCW at their largest event, Carnage, making its presence felt in a BIG way and leaving many victims in its trail. Over the next few months, the UWA made a name for itself by showcasing its talent in PCW, AWE and on the Australian Wrestling Supershow.

It was on Andy Raymond's Supershow 1 in late 2002 that the first UWA Title Holder was crowned. The "Hardcore Superstar", John "Mr Big Time" Howarth, became the UWA Hardcore Champion in an event that was telecast on the prestigious FoxSports network. Other Hardcore Champions to follow were Don "The Dragon" Slayde, "Iron Man" Terry Rymer, Jass, Dementor and Bishop Sommers.

Saturday 15 February 2003 was the night on which the UWA promoted its first official event. In front of a packed crowd at the St Marys Band Club, the promotion's first Tag Team Champions were crowned in a one night, knockout tournament. Crude, the team of Troy the Boy and TJ Haze, were victorious and still to this day hold the record for the title's longest reign. Other tandems to hold the UWA Tag Team Title were Striker and Maverick, Devlin De Skyes and Salem, Redrum, Justin Cross and Ryan Eagles, Will Phoenix and Bishop Sommers, Dean Draven and Matt Wolf and Mike Vandal and Matt Wolf. The current UWA Tag Team Champions are The Captain and Luke Hunter.

On 10 May 2003 Devlin De Skyes defeated Scarecrow in the finals of a tournament to decide the first UWA Ultimate Champion in St Marys. Other wrestlers to have won the promotion's crown jewel are Scarecrow, Lobo, TJ Haze, Jass and Will Pheonix. The current UWA Ultimate Champion is Salem.

The UWA Hardcore Title was retired by President Ed Lock, who introduced the UWA Elite Title in 2005. The final UWA Hardcore Champ, Bishop Sommers defeated the then Australian Cruiserweight Title Holder, Mason Childs, to win the inaugural UWA Elite Championship on 30 January 2005 at Seven Hills-Toongabbie RSL. This belt has also been held by Johnny Dundas, Scarecrow, Troy the Boy, Scotty Dozer, Tyson Gibbs and CRSM. The reigning UWA Elite Champion is Devlin de Skyes.

The UWA ring has never been short of variety, having seen its fair share of technical masterpieces to hardcore brawls, women's matches and much more. In its biggest show of the year, the UWA showcases the annual Hallowikkid Double Rumble. This massive match features around 40 wrestlers in two "Royal Rumble" style matches that take place simultaneously in side by side wrestling rings. The electrifying event continues until there is only one wrestler left in each ring; the two survivors then battle it out to declare the ultimate winner. Double Rumble victors to date have been Maverick, Hillbilly Bob, Bishop Sommers and TJ Haze.

Throughout its existence, the Ultimate Wrestling Alliance has ventured throughout NSW, from the 'burbs to the beaches, and even further. The UWA has graced venues in St Marys, Woonona, Seven Hills, Merrylands, Bronte, Bathurst, Penrith, Mount Pritchard, Regents Park, Dapto and Bega with Batemans Bay scheduled next.
